Abstract: As a simple model of a supernova explosion we study a point mass exploding into two equal point masses moving back to back at high velocity, or a superposition of such elementary explosions. We employ two calculational methods. In one method we assume an infinite acceleration for zero time and calculate with the gravitational field and the distribution of emitted energy. A cutoff frequency in the power spectrum is necessary to obtain a finite total energy output. The spectrum is constant from zero to this cutoff frequency. For nonrelativistic ejecta velocities the angular distribution is typical of quadrupole radiation, while for ultrarelativistic ejecta it is isotropic. To justify the infinite-acceleration approximation, we also calculate with the quadrupole approximation by using a smooth finite acceleration, and verify the previous qualitative results in the nonrelativistic limit. A brief table of fields, energies, and fluxes is given for some reasonable supernova parameters. (AIP)

Abstract: The carrier contribution to the generation of spin waves in ferromagnetic semiconductors under perpendicular pumping conditions is discussed. It is shown that for degenerate semi­ 'conductors this electronic contribution predicts a threshold pumping power of the same order of magnitude as the one involved in the direct mechanism of spin waves excitation. Also the carrier assisted mechanism excites spin ~aves with k in a broad range of values in· contrast with the direct mechanism.

Abstract: We have evaluated the effect of the interaction of the carrier spin with the self-consistent magnetic field created by the oscillations of the magnetization in ferromagnetic semiconductors. Under the experimental conditions in CdCr2Se4 the contribution of this interaction to the process of spin wave amplification is negligible compared with the current interaction. It is also shown that it becomes dominant only for large values ofk.

Abstract: Taking into consideration the disadvantages and inconveniences of the cross-leg flap for the replacement of skin losses of the lower limbs, the author proposes a new type of flap, called the somersault flap. It is a flap created in the vicinity of the injury, with a pedicle that is broader than it is long, which, once raised, curves back over itself, and is sutured to a receiving edge created surgically in the immediate vicinity of the injury. This edge will be as large as the base of the pedicle, and will be the second and definitive pedicle of the flap. The raw area of the flap is exposed and the skin faces inwards, constituting a long tube with two lateral pedicles. An area of 3 to 4 centimeters must exist between the two pedicles, an area from which both pedicles will derive their nourishment, hence it must remain untouched. As the base of the flap is larger than its length there is no need for delay procedures. The donor area is repaired with a split graft. Once good circulatory conditions have been ensured, 3 to 4 weeks later, the first pedicle is severed so that the flap, now attached by the second pedicle, can be sutured to a raw area surgically created including the defect to be repaired, which must have the same shape and size of the flap.

Abstract: The conduction electron spin polarization produced by a magnetic rare-earth impurity placed in a metalic host is calculated within a degenerate-band model, taking into account electron-electron correlations. The degenerated-band is assumed to hybridize to a broads-band, this model attempting to describe the situation encountered in rare-earth metal alloys and intermetallic compounds. One finds that the total magnetization is given by the sum ofs andd contributions, the «bare» impurity exchange couplingsJimp(s) andJimp(d) being replaced by effective exchange parameters which incorporate the effects ofs-d mixing.

Abstract: A simple theoretical treatment for the study of nonlinear processes involving impurities in ferromagnetic insulators is presented. In particular, the possibility of exciting ferromagnetic magnons with very large wave vectors is analyzed theoretically. The proposed excitation mechanism is analogous to the first-order Suhl instability and takes place via nonlinear processes involving localized modes. A rough estimate of the critical power of a far-infrared laser source necessary to attain the instability threshold is given. It is noted that the threshold value is within the power capabilities of present pulsed far-infrared lasers, suggesting that the process is experimentally feasible.

Abstract: The constraints of unitarity and analyticity on four-body final state amplitudes are studied. It is shown that unitarity alone forces the amplitudes to be coherent and have rapid (singular) behavior. The implementation of unitarity yields a set of linear integral equations for the four-body amplitudes that are the minimal set consistent with quantum mechanics, but are also equivalent to the full dynamical equation with separable interactions.
